Transaction 812562bf766853cfc0b21677f8977883586cee0468c48f6cca5afd37a7955c06
1 Input
1 Output
-
812562bf766853cfc0b21677f8977883586cee0468c48f6cca5afd37a7955c06:0
- value
- 337673
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6e8aff53cf0408f0151f8cd312db57b84eae682
- address
- bc1q7m52lafu7pqg7q23lrxnztd40wzw4e5z09e2h5